Description:
We will be performing one geotechnical boring within the City of Tucson Right of Way. The boring is located on the northeast corner of E 12th St and S Euclid Ave in the shoulder. The boring will be approximately 30-40 feet deep and will be advanced with 6-8 inch outer diameter augers. We will backfill the borings with auger cuttings upon completion.
